Ingredients

  • Graham cracker crumbs (enough for 8 serving glasses)
  • Butter, melted
  • Cream cheese, room temperature
  • Sugar
  • Plain Greek yogurt (or sour cream)
  • Vanilla extract
  • Red (or desired) food coloring (optional)
  • Whipped cream, for topping
  • Sprinkles, for garnish

Instructions

  1. Process graham crackers into fine crumbs and mix with melted butter until it resembles wet sand. Press this mixture evenly into the bottoms of 8 serving glasses to form the crust.
  2. In a bowl, beat together cream cheese, sugar, yogurt, vanilla extract, and a few drops of red or desired food coloring until smooth and evenly tinted.
  3. Spoon or pipe the cheesecake filling over each crust in the serving glasses.
  4. You can enjoy them immediately, or keep refrigerated for up to 3 days.
  5. Just before serving, top each portion with a swirl of whipped cream and a generous sprinkle of funfetti sprinkles.

Notes

  • Swap the crust base with crushed Oreos or chocolate chip cookies for a flavor twist.
  • Use different food coloring shades to match festive themes (e.g., green for St. Patrick’s Day).
  • Substitute whipped cream for fresh fruit topping for a lighter finish.
  • You can layer all servings in one large dish (like a pie dish) instead of individual glasses.
  • Pressing crumbs firmly helps the crust keep its shape and avoid crumbling.
